How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 19127?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 19127 Studio Apartments | $1,544 | $1,275 | $1,921 |
| 19127 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,842 | $925 | $4,270 |
| 19127 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,298 | $1,445 | $3,480 |
| 19127 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,702 | $1,750 | $3,285 |
